A vulnerability classified as problematic was found in Yahoo! Ui Library. The affected element is an unknown function of the component UI Framework. Executing a manipulation can lead to denial of service. This vulnerability is handled as CVE-2007-2385. There is not any exploit available.

A vulnerability has been found in Yahoo! Ui Library (Software Library) (version unknown) and classified as problematic. This vulnerability affects an unknown function of the component UI Framework. The manipulation with an unknown input leads to a denial of service vulnerability. The CWE definition for the vulnerability is CWE-404. The product does not release or incorrectly releases a resource before it is made available for re-use. As an impact it is known to affect availability. CVE summarizes:

The Yahoo! UI framework exchanges data using JavaScript Object Notation (JSON) without an associated protection scheme, which allows remote attackers to obtain the data via a web page that retrieves the data through a URL in the SRC attribute of a SCRIPT element and captures the data using other JavaScript code, aka "JavaScript Hijacking."

The weakness was released 03/12/2007 (Website). The advisory is available at fortifysoftware.com. This vulnerability was named CVE-2007-2385 since 04/30/2007. The exploitation appears to be easy. The attack can be initiated remotely. No form of authentication is required for a successful exploitation. The technical details are unknown and an exploit is not available.

There is no information about possible countermeasures known. It may be suggested to replace the affected object with an alternative product.
